Just send him a letter that outlines his offenses, such as incorrect attendance procedures and provable misbehavior within the team.
Then, inform him of the penalties and the actions management proposes to take if he ignores this warning.
Never tell people they are doing something wrong without explaining the penalties if they persist in their actions.
This is a simple letter and well within your capabilities as an HR person. You have no problems telling us, so tell him the same thing.
